BUTTER POOL
DAIRY BOARD’S PAYMENTS. (Per United Press Association.) Wellington, July 13. A first supplementary payment of £350,000 in respect of the second butter pool has been made by the Dairy Board to factories. This brings the amount approximately to 1/2J per lb. It is expected a further payment of about seven-eighths of a penny per lb may be made if present market levels continue. A supplementary payment of £115,000 on cheese ie also made, but nothing further can be reckoned on just yet.
